基于工作流的海洋大气地理信息系统平台网络服务流程设计与实现
海洋大气地理信息系统是一个基于网络环境,面向海洋大气应用,集数据管理、时空分析和动态可视化功能为一体的地理信息系统软件平台。其数据管理子系统在构建多维时空数据库的同时实现了以下多种重要功能:多类型数据文件的一体化读取、多种数据预处理方法的集成、多形式数据库查询与检索等;时空分析子系统提供高级统计分析、谱分析、时序分析、空间分析和多种预测模型分析等功能;可视化子系统提供了多维动态显示、图层控制等各种海洋大气研究常用与专用的方法。
本文以海洋大气GIS为研究背景,以工作流技术为研究方向,以实现海洋大气地理信息系统的网络服务流程为研究目的,将工作流技术引入到海洋大气GIS的研究分析中来,使纷繁复杂的海洋大气处理流程简单化。具体来说,本文主要包括如下内容:
1)设计工作流模型设计了一种树形工作流模型,依此来完成海洋大气地理信息平台中的各种分析、可视化方法的调度控制工作。
2)设计实现工作流订单检测系统本文结合Windows服务技术来处理分析用户提交的服务订单。运用负载平衡原理设计了两个就绪队列来保存用户提交的就绪服务订单,等待服务订单执行系统处理。同时,在该模块中,设计了三个时钟器,分别负责提取新服务订单、分析新服务订单、调用执行系统执行服务订单。
3)设计实现工作流订单执行系统海洋大气地理信息系统中的工作流执行系统结合树型工作流模型主要设计了四个基本处理模块--数据处理模块、分析处理模块、可视化处理模块、结果处理模块。并以此来处理用户提交的订单。
工作流;海洋大气地理信息系统;网络服务流程
中国海洋大学
硕士
计算机应用技术
陈戈;章珂
2009
中文
P208
60
2009-09-28(万方平台首次上网日期,不代表论文的发表时间)